WebAs live vaccines replicate after administration, ideally individuals who have received a live vaccine should wait until their immune response has been established to receive immunosuppressive therapy. For most viral live vaccines a period of up to four weeks should be a sufficient. WebSkin cleaning. If the skin is visibly clean, there is no need to wipe it with an antiseptic (such as an alcohol wipe). 4,9 If you use alcohol or other disinfecting agents to clean skin that is visibly dirty, the skin must be allowed to dry before injecting the vaccine. This prevents inactivation of live vaccines and reduces the likelihood of irritation at the injection site. 10 WebAt least 1 month after the administration of the live-virus vaccine Are there alternative tests to the TST?
